After cleaning or replacing any components involved in the air induction pathway (like the throttle body or EVAP valve), the ECU must relearn its baseline values. Use your diagnostic tool to clear the code and perform a . Drive the vehicle under varied load conditions for 15–20 minutes to allow the computer to re-calibrate its intake pressure expectations.
